ob PurposeThe Senior Maintenance Technician is responsible for ensuring smooth operation of all restaurant equipment and facilities across multiple outlets by performing preventive maintenance, attending breakdowns, coordinating with vendors, and maintaining statutory compliance. The role focuses on minimizing equipment downtime while maintaining food safety and operational standards.Key ResponsibilitiesPreventive Maintenance
- Perform preventive maintenance (PM) as per the approved maintenance schedule.
- Ensure 100% PM compliance across assigned restaurants.
- Maintain detailed PM records and equipment history.
Breakdown Maintenance
- Attend electrical, refrigeration, kitchen equipment, plumbing, and civil breakdowns.
- Diagnose faults and restore equipment with minimum downtime.
- Escalate critical issues to the Maintenance Supervisor/Manager.
Equipment MaintenanceMaintain and troubleshoot:
- Walk-in Chillers & Freezers
- Air Conditioners (Cassette, Split & Ductable)
- Kitchen Exhaust & Fresh Air Systems
- Ovens, Fryers, Grills, Steamers
- Refrigerators & Deep Freezers
- Ice Machines
- Water Coolers & RO Systems
- Electrical Panels, DBs & MCBs
- DG Sets & UPS
- Water Pumps & Plumbing Systems
- Lighting Systems
- Small Kitchen Equipment
Store Maintenance
- Conduct daily equipment health checks.
- Ensure all utilities are operational before restaurant opening.
- Support new store opening, refurbishment, and closure activities.
- Coordinate with operations to minimize business disruption.
Utility Monitoring
- Monitor electricity, water, LPG/PNG, and diesel consumption.
- Identify opportunities for energy savings.
- Report abnormal utility consumption.
Vendor Coordination
- Coordinate with OEMs and AMC vendors.
- Verify service reports and work completion.
- Follow up on pending repairs and spare parts.
Safety & Compliance
- Ensure compliance with electrical safety standards.
- Maintain Fire Safety equipment readiness.
- Follow Lock-Out/Tag-Out (LOTO) procedures.
- Maintain food safety standards during maintenance activities.
Documentation
- Update maintenance logs and service reports.
- Maintain spare parts inventory.
- Submit daily work reports.
- Update CMMS/FMS (if applicable).
Team Support
- Guide and mentor junior technicians.
- Train restaurant staff on proper equipment usage.
- Support emergency maintenance during weekends, holidays, and night shifts when required.
